## PR: Plug fd leaks in Harborline relay

Tracked down the descriptor leak in the Harborline relay. Sockets from aborted handshakes weren't closed on the error path; under churn we'd exhaust the fd table in ~6 hours. Fixed the close path, added a leak counter, and tightened the reaper interval. New contractor note: run the soak test before approving. Tuning values this PR introduces are below.

tuning table, kawep-tawif:
CAPS = {
    "olidor": 80,
    "belion": 7,
    "quenys": 225,
    "druox": 839,
    "fraath": 482,
}

Title: Breaker for Tallgrass upstream API never resets. Steady state: breaker trips on 5 consecutive 5xx, correct. Problem: half-open probe uses stale client config, always fails, breaker stays open until pod restart. New folks: the breaker lives in `gatewaycore/breaker.go`, config in Driftwell. Fix: reload client before probe. Repro on staging within ten minutes of forcing upstream errors. Attach your repro logs referencing the build token below.

trace token, yajep-badug: htk6_a7499e

Riya's fix rebalances the scoring function so idle time and zone fairness count alongside distance, and adds a cap on consecutive assignments per driver. The change ships behind a flag this sprint; Tomas owns monitoring for the first week. Before rollout, please sanity-check the new weights against last month's traffic. The agreed tuning constants are as follows:

constants for yaduf-fahag:
BUDGETS = {
    "kelix": 528,
    "briwyn": 734,
}